How do I report buyers who refuse refunds after time period for resolution has elapsed.

llc136
Community Member

I have sent three e-mails to three sellers who are ignoring my refund requests. I never received the items, and the time limit for filing a dispute has elapsed. I'm a relatively new e-bay member and I didn't realize there was a time limit for filing a dispute until recently. I was giving the shippers extra time because of slow overseas delivery. If I can't get my money back, can I at least advise other users to be cautious in dealing with these sellers?

You have 45 days to open an Item Not Received dispute.

Go up to the top right hand corner and find the Resolution Centre in the dropdown menu under Help and Contact.

Item Not Received is actually the default complaint.

 

You will be told to contact the seller. You have already done that, so go on to the next step which is to escalate to a Claim.

If the seller cannot prove delivery and does not promptly refund himself, Paypal will refund your entire payment and go after him for their money. There will be other fallout for the seller.

 

If more than 45 days have passed, you will not be able to do this through eBay.

The 45days deadline is firm.

 

Go instead to the credit card you actually paid with (PP is just a mediator) and phone the 1-800 customer service number on the back. Have all your paperwork, transaction numbers, dates, values, currency etc , handy for the clerk to process a 'chargeback'.

 

Do this immediately because cards have deadlines too,

 

There is no reason to allow extra time for items to arrive from overseas. If an item has not arrived after 30 days, contact the seller ONCE to ask for the date and service shipped and for the tracking number. There may not be a tracking number. From your point of view this is good.

You also have 60 days to leave feedback.

The most effective feedback is calm and factual. "Paid Nov1/14 Not rec'd Jan3/15. No response or refund"

At the same time you will be asked to leave the more important Dealer Selling Ratings. A normal transaction gets Five Stars.

The lowest Rating is ONE Star. No stars is a free pass.

If the seller's DSRs drop below 4.3, his ability to list and sell on eBay are severely restricted.
